Responsible Gambling Tools: The Emergency Exit
Every UK licensed site must offer these. Bingo Crazy UK has them. Deposit limits, loss limits, session time reminders, and a cool-off period of 24 hours to 6 weeks. Self-exclusion is available through GAMSTOP.
I set a deposit limit of £50 per week when I tested the site. It worked. No loopholes. No ‘deposit via crypto to bypass limits’ trick. The system caught me when I tried to deposit £60. It rejected the transaction.
That is good. Annoying, but good.
